IC68837: PERFORMANCE MONITOR FAILS TO AUTOMATICALLY RECOVER

Error description

  • The performance monitor appears to recover, but is not
    continuing to collect data.  As a result, no alert is generated
    to notify the user that an outage occurred.

Problem summary

  • ****************************************************************
    * USERS AFFECTED: TPC 4.1.1 customers collecting performance   *
    *                 data                                         *
    ****************************************************************
    * PROBLEM DESCRIPTION: Performance monitors experienced a      *
    *                      failure and were unable to recover to   *
    *                      continue collecting performance data    *
    *                      even though the following message was   *
    *                      loged.                                  *
    *                                                              *
    *                      'HWNPM2029I Successfully recovered      *
    *                      from the performance monitor failure.'  *
    *                                                              *
    *                      No additional performance data was      *
    *                      collected after this occurred.          *
    ****************************************************************

Problem conclusion

  • The primary process of the performance collection will be able
    to recover from an unexpected failure when both of these
    messages are seen.
    
    HWNPM2026W The performance monitors primary process has failed
    unexpectedly. Attempting to recover from the failure.
    HWNPM2029I Successfully recovered from the performance monitor
    failure.
    
    The fix for this APAR is targeted for the following maintenance
    package:
    
    | fix pack | 4.1.1-TIV-TPC-FP0005 - target October 2010
